CHAPTER III RESEARCH METHODOLOGY

3.1 Research Method

In order to conduct the research systematically, there are some methods applied. Nawawi 1995: 61 states that method is a way which is conducted in order to reach the goal. Library research is applied in this thesis in which a number of books about linguistics, morphology, affixes, and dictionary choice. As Nawawi 1993:30 says “penelitian kepustakaan dilakukan dengan cara menghimpun data dari berbagai literature baik di perpustakaan maupun tempat-tempat lain”. Library research is carried out by accumulating all the data from various literatures either in library or in other places. The information which is accumulated are about affixation and morphological process; its definition, theories, explanation with simple examples, and describing the data detail.

3.2 Data Collecting Method

The data is gathered from the novel “A Tale of Two Cities By Charles Dickens”. The population is all affixes that found in selected pages of novel A Tale of Two Cities. The novel started by page 7 and end on page 336. So the total of population is 329 pages. From the population, the samples are taken by using systemic sampling presented by Coheran 1977:205. The samples can be selected by using a certain formula. However, 7 pages are including the inside cover, acknowledgements, list of illustrations, introduction, and table of content. The novel started by page 7 and end with page 336. In total, there are 329 pages for the content of all chapters. Thus; N = n.k 329 = n.15 n = 329:15 n = 21,9 n = 22 rounded off upward Therefore, the sample taken is 22 pages, started from page 7, 22, 37, 52, 67, 82, 97, 112, 127, 142, 157, 172, 187, 202, 217, 232, 247, 262, 277, 292, 307, and 322.

3.3 Data Analysis Method

In explaining the result of data analysis, descriptive method is applied in which all the results that are related to the object of data analysis in this thesis will be described. As Nawawi 1993:27 says, “Metode deskriptif merupakan prosedur atau cara memecahkan masalah penelitian dengan memaparkan keadaan objek yang sedang diselidiki sebagaimana adanya berdasarkan fakta-fakta yang aktual pada saat sekarang”. Therefore, the overall analysis will be systematically conducted by concentrating on the textual analysis with steps as follows: 1. Reading the novel A Tale of Two Cities By Charles Dickens repeatedly. 2. Identifying word by word which has affixes at selected pages. 3. Classifying the data into specific prefix and suffix . 4.
